About this map

The oil and gas fields of northern Pennsylvania dominate the high plateau country shown here in 1980, where the heavy industry of Bradford meets the dense woodlands of the Allegheny National Forest. This era shows a complex infrastructure supporting resource extraction, with extensive oil and gas fields blanketing the landscape between deep creek valleys. The regional transport network is anchored by the Baltimore and Ohio Railroad and Conrail, which wind through steep terrain to serve industrial settlements like Smethport and Mt Jewett.
